In a mixture of $60 \; \text{L},$ the ratio of milk and water is $2 : 1.$ If the ratio of milk and water is to be $1 : 2,$ then the amount of water to be further added must be $:$

  1. $40 \; \text{L}$
  2. $30 \; \text{L}$
  3. $20 \; \text{L}$
  4. $60 \; \text{L}$

milk = 40

water = 20 if we add 60 L of water ratio will be 1 :2

ans option D
